QA Tester Job Description
Being a Quality Assurance (QA) Tester involves developing and deploying end-to-end tests on the company's products and services prior to their launch. Quality assurance testing refers to the process of pretesting products and services, ensuring that they are of perfect quality.
This process involves conducting a series of tests and standardized procedures to make sure that a product meets quality benchmarks.
What Do QA testers Do?
QA testers are tasked to collaborate with the development team to identify potential issues or errors and supply needed fixes to a certain product or service.
Job Profile of a QA Tester
As a QA tester, the candidate must be adept in devising and conducting tests that ensure the usability and functionality of the company's software. Thus, they must have the following skills:
Critical and Problem-Solving skills
Attention to detail
Ability to work under pressure
Excellent communication and organizational skills
Quality Assurance Tester: Responsibilities
Typical duties of a QA tester generally include:
Planning and designing test procedures, scripts, and scenarios
Conducting tests on source codes
Complying with the standardized procedures of the company in the tests conducted
Documenting all processes involved in QA testing
Discussing the results of tests and proposals for improvement
Working hand-in-hand with the development team to make necessary debugging and fixes
Quality Assurance Tester: Requirements
Bachelor's Degree or higher in computer engineering, science, or other related disciplines
Relevant experience in quality assurance testing or engineering
Strong working knowledge of various test management software, QA procedures, and advanced programming languages